What to Know About Koloriang

Key Facts

Koloriang is a town and administrative headquarters of the Kurung Kumey district in the West region of Arunachal Pradesh, India. Located in the northeastern part of the district, Koloriang serves as the primary administrative, commercial, and transportation hub for the surrounding areas. Situated at an elevation of approximately 1,200 meters above sea level, the town lies in the picturesque foothills of the Eastern Himalayas, characterized by lush green valleys and rolling hills. Koloriang has an estimated population of around 5,000-7,000 residents and covers an area of roughly 15-20 square kilometers within the district. The town is divided into several administrative wards and serves as the central point for numerous surrounding villages and settlements. As the district headquarters, Koloriang contains all major government offices, educational institutions, healthcare facilities, and commercial establishments that serve the entire Kurung Kumey district. The local economy is primarily based on agriculture, with terrace farming being common in the surrounding hillsides, along with some small-scale trade and government services.
